Abstract
This invention relates to a predetermined bonus feature for use in conjunction with a designated underlying game of chance, wherein the individual game card and master game card or master bonus game card include symbols that predetermine and identify which player(s) is eligible to win the bonus prize upon the occurrence of another event. A predetermined winning bonus symbol on a master game card or master bonus game card made known prior to or after conclusion of play of the designated underlying game. Players who have a symbol on their individual game card that matches the predetermined winning bonus symbol know, in advance, that they are eligible to participate to win the bonus prize. The winner(s) of the designated underlying game will win the bonus prize if s/he is able to match a symbol on the individual game card with the winning bonus symbol.
